Husky Rescue Organizations in Rochester
Rochester is home to several dedicated rescue organizations focused on finding homes for Huskies. These groups typically require adopters to meet specific criteria, such as demonstrating a suitable environment and providing a loving, active lifestyle. Expect a thorough application process, which may include home visits and interviews to ensure the best match between dog and adopter.
Many rescues conduct temperament evaluations to ensure Huskies are placed in the right homes. Adopters might be asked to participate in a trial period to confirm compatibility. Husky Adoption in Rochester
Adopting a Husky in Rochester involves several steps, starting with an application and potential interviews. Many local organizations conduct home visits to ensure a safe and welcoming environment. The process can take a few weeks, allowing time for all necessary evaluations and preparations.

Best Rochester Spots for Your Husky
Once your Husky has settled in, you’ll find plenty of great places around Rochester to explore together.
- Highland Park: This scenic park offers expansive green spaces perfect for a Husky’s energetic playtime.
- Genesee Riverway Trail: A beautiful trail along the river, ideal for long walks or runs, catering to a Husky’s love for adventure.
- Durand Eastman Park: With its wooded trails and lake views, this park provides an excellent setting for off-leash exploration.

2. What is the typical cost of adopting a Husky in Rochester?
Adoption fees in Rochester can vary, often ranging from $150 to $300. This fee usually includes vaccinations, spaying or neutering, and a health check.
3. Are there any specific requirements for adopting a Husky in Rochester?
Adopters are generally required to provide a safe environment and demonstrate an active lifestyle suited to a Husky’s energy needs. Some organizations may also conduct home visits.
4. Is Rochester’s climate suitable for Huskies?
Yes, Rochester’s cold winters are ideal for Huskies, who thrive in cooler temperatures. The city’s weather allows them to enjoy outdoor activities throughout the year.
